SSRS, похоже, игнорирует разрешения, установленные с помощью диспетчера отчетов

У меня есть настройка SSRS на SQL Server 2008 в основном режиме.

В качестве администратора я могу войти в диспетчер отчетов, загрузить отчеты и запустить их, а также использовать URL-адрес веб-службы для создания отчетов.

Я также создал локального пользователя на машине, я зашел в диспетчер отчетов как Admin, а на верхнем уровне установил разрешения, которые должны назначать локального пользователя всем ролям.

Когда я вхожу на компьютер в качестве этого пользователя, а затем перехожу к диспетчеру отчетов, я просто получаю заголовок страницы, но не вижу ни одной из сконфигурированных папок.

Я проверил, и папки установлены для наследования родительских прав, и они также показывают вновь созданный локальный пользователь.

Кажется странным, что я установил разрешения, но SSRS пока не показывает, что я должен видеть. Есть ли еще один шаг, который мне нужно предпринять, помимо настройки разрешений в диспетчере отчетов?

При входе в систему как вновь созданный локальный пользователь:

Report Manager - Shows the heading for the page, but no folders/items

Web Service URL (http://machine/ReportServer) - rsAccessDeniedError
7 голосов | спросил Dan Harris 4 FebruaryEurope/MoscowbMon, 04 Feb 2013 14:43:16 +0400000000pmMon, 04 Feb 2013 14:43:16 +040013 2013, 14:43:16

2 ответа


3

Чтобы предоставить пользователю права на работу с SSRS, им необходимо иметь разрешения в корневой папке (как это звучит, как вы это сделали), но вам также нужно перейти в ссылку «Настройки сайта» в «security» "и добавьте пользователя как (как минимум) к системному пользователю. Легко сделать одно, но не другое. Оба должны предоставить полный доступ к системе.

ответил Dave Bennett 20 Maypm13 2013, 20:17:41
0

В дополнение к комментарию г-на Беннетта, я столкнулся с некоторыми проблемами на машинах Windows, использующих UAC, где браузеру нужно запустить «как администратор». Иногда есть настройки IE Enhanced Security, которые необходимо настроить («Администратор против пользователя»).

ответил Richard Schweiger 21 FebruaryEurope/MoscowbFri, 21 Feb 2014 23:10:10 +0400000000pmFri, 21 Feb 2014 23:10:10 +040014 2014, 23:10:10

Похожие вопросы

Популярные теги

security × 330linux × 316macos × 2827 × 268performance × 244command-line × 241sql-server × 235joomla-3.x × 222java × 189c++ × 186windows × 180cisco × 168bash × 158c# × 142gmail × 139arduino-uno × 139javascript × 134ssh × 133seo × 132mysql × 132